Yes, the B.A. (Hons.) in Multi Media and Mass Communication eligibility criteria differ for the reserved category candidates at Indraprastha College for Women. The college offers seats in the following categories: - Unreserved (UR) - Scheduled Caste (SC) - Scheduled Tribe (ST) - Other Backward Classes (OBC) - Minority - Economically Weaker Sections (EWS) Candidates must appear in CUET in the following subject combination: - Any one Language from List A - Any one subject from either List B1 or List B2 - Section III (General Test) Merit will be based on the CUET scores obtained from the above-mentioned combination of subjects.

To apply for M.A. in Economics at Delhi School of Economics, candidates must register for CUET-PG through the official NTA website and complete the application form. They must also apply for CSAS (PG) through the University of Delhi's admission portal. The eligibility criteria include a Bachelor's Degree from a recognised University with Mathematics at 10+2 level or at least one course in Mathematics at Bachelor's Degree level, or a Master's Degree from a recognised University, or B.A. (Hons.) in Economics from the University of Delhi. The admission process involves no interview, and selection is based on the CUET-PG exam. The programme is a two-year full-time course with 15 courses, including six core courses and nine electives. The tuition fee is ₹8,883 per semester, with other fees like registration and security deposits totaling around ₹14,500. A total of 290 seats are available for MA Economics.

Is there any entrance exam required for admission to M.A. in Economics at Delhi School of Economics?

Yes, there is an entrance exam required for admission to M.A. in Economics at Delhi School of Economics. The exam is CUET-PG, and it is the only mode of entry. There is no interview process for admission to the MA Economics programme.

Yes, private companies hire from M.A. in Economics at Delhi School of Economics. Companies like JP Morgan Chase & Co, Nomura, and Citi Bank hire students from DSE with packages around 15 LPA. The placement cell at DSE connects students with various sectors, including finance, consulting, research, and government, and has a strong alumni network that can be beneficial for current students seeking internships and job placements.

The admission criteria for B.Sc. (Hons.) in Statistics at Hindu College is based on the CUET scores obtained in the subject combination of any one language from List A + Mathematics + any two subjects out of which one should be from List B1. The college offers 16 seats for the program, with a seat matrix of UR-16, SC-6, ST-3, OBC-11, and EWS-4.

Is there any entrance exam required for admission to Master of Computer Applications (MCA) at Delhi University?

Yes, there is an entrance exam required for admission to Master of Computer Applications (MCA) at Delhi University. The entrance examination shall be of two hours duration and will have 50 objective type questions. The approximate distribution of questions will be: English (10), Mathematics (30), Computer Science (4), and Logical Ability (6).

The eligibility criteria to seek direct admission for the Bachelor of Commerce (B.Com. Hons.) course at Maharaja Agrasen College is 50% in aggregate in 10+2 examination / senior school certificate examination of C.B.S.E. as minimum marks for admission to B.Com with pass in five subjects (One language and four elective subjects) or an examination recognised as equivalent to that.

The B.Sc. (Hons.) in Biological Sciences at Sri Venkateswara College is a well-regarded programme that provides a comprehensive curriculum and quality education. The course covers a wide range of topics in biological sciences, including cell biology, genetics, microbiology, ecology, and biochemistry. The college has a qualified and experienced faculty with a focus on research and student engagement, and is equipped with modern laboratories and facilities that support hands-on learning and research. The programme aims to provide students with the knowledge and skill base to undertake further studies in biological Science and related areas, and to develop a range of generic skills relevant to research, self-employment, and entrepreneurship. The curriculum is designed to achieve specific learning outcomes, including in-depth knowledge and understanding of fundamental concepts and principles underlying biological processes, and the ability to apply this knowledge to tackle various challenges in pharmacology and medicine. Overall, the programme provides a strong foundation for students to pursue careers in biological sciences and related fields.
